Collection of poetry by the American poet Elinor Morton Wylie (1885 - 1928), which begin with a series of sonnets that her biographer Stanley Olson called "her finest achievement". The title of Tennessee William's play "In Masks Outrageous and Austere" is taken from one of Wylie's poems.
